Funeral Service For County Pioneer Is Held Here Monday

Funeral services of William Thomas Wilson who died Monday, November 20, were held Tuesday at 4:30 p.m. at the Church of Christ with Alva Johnson officiating.

Mr. Wilson was born at Hamilton County, Texas on March 4, 1879. He moved to Dickens County in 1907.

Interment was in the Spur cemetery with Campbell Funeral Chapel in charge of arrangements.

At the age of 31 he was converted and became affiliated with the Church of Christ. He was married to Mrs. Georgie Stapleton on June 6, 1942.

Survivors are: wife: Mrs. Georgie Wilson, children: Alvis and Norman Wilson; brothers and sisters: Henry Wilson, Hollis, OK; Otha Wilson, Hollis, OK; Frank Wilson, Ensemada, NM; Robert Wilson, Portland, OR; Alton Wilson, Durham, OK; Mrs. Ofilia Hundey, Hollis, OK; Mrs. Callie Tice, Hollis, OK; step-children: Mrs. Joe McDaniel, Mrs. Emmett Burchett and B.C. Stapleton; Grand Children: three.

The Texas Spur, November 23, 1944
From the records of Lillian Grace Nay

Burial Location: A10 9
